In the years straddling the turn of the last century, a series of sightings and encounters with an enormous, seemingly amphibious beast that actively transitioned between rectilinear and quadrupedal locomotion sent the people of Southwest Ohio into a frenzy. We tell the terrifying tale of two brothers whose scrape with this bloodcurdling behemoth left one terrified and the other scarred for life. Join us as we do a little attempting to understand and a lot of basking in the glory of this era of cryptozoological phenomena and the 19th century reporting that detailed it. This isn’t your run of the mill 15 foot cryptid. We’re talking about FORTY FEET OF SLIMY TERROR!Campfire: Tales of the Strange and Unsettling is created for adult audiences only. The study of the paranormal has a long, fascinating, and controversial history. Best friends and hosts Ryan and Jordan explore the depths of metaphysical phenomena, ufology, cryptozoology, and all manor of unsolved mysteries through a time-honored tradition: the campfire story. If you’re fascinated by all things Fortean; if you love stories of ghosts, UFOs, cryptids, and the occult this show is for you.
